Blue Ridge, Georgia, is a picturesque mountain town that epitomizes the charm and beauty of the southern Appalachians. Nestled among the lush forests and rolling hills of North Georgia, Blue Ridge is a haven for outdoor enthusiasts, foodies, and those seeking a tranquil escape from the hustle and bustle of city life.
The town is renowned for its stunning natural scenery, which can be explored through a myriad of activities. Hiking trails abound, with the famous Appalachian Trail nearby, offering breathtaking vistas and the chance to immerse oneself in the serenity of nature. The Blue Ridge Scenic Railway is another popular attraction, providing a leisurely train ride through the scenic countryside and along the Toccoa River.
For water sports lovers, the Toccoa River and Lake Blue Ridge offer kayaking, tubing, and fishing opportunities. The clear mountain waters are home to a variety of fish, making it a prime spot for anglers. The surrounding national forests also provide the perfect backdrop for camping and wildlife watching, with the chance to spot deer, wild turkeys, and a myriad of bird species.
Blue Ridge's downtown area exudes a quaint, small-town atmosphere with a vibrant arts scene. Galleries, craft shops, and boutiques line the streets, showcasing the work of local artisans and offering unique souvenirs. The town also hosts various festivals throughout the year, celebrating everything from the arts and crafts to local produce and music, adding to the community's lively spirit.
Culinary experiences in Blue Ridge are reflective of its Southern roots, with a focus on farm-to-table dining. Restaurants in the area serve up a range of delicious dishes, from traditional Southern comfort food to contemporary cuisine, often accompanied by live music and entertainment.
For those interested in the region's history, the Blue Ridge area is rich in Appalachian culture. Visitors can learn about the Cherokee people's heritage, the early pioneers, and the railroad's impact on the town's development.
In essence, Blue Ridge, Georgia, offers a delightful mix of outdoor adventure, cultural richness, and relaxation. Its welcoming atmosphere, combined with the natural beauty of the Blue Ridge Mountains, makes it an ideal destination for travelers looking to experience the heart and soul of the American South.
